Accused seawall stabber remains in custody to await bail hearing

Mar 29, 2019 | 10:22 AM

NANAIMO — The 17-year-old who allegedly stabbed a woman in an apparent random attack has been charged with attempted murder.

Crown prosecutor Leanne Mascolo confirmed the charge to NanaimoNewsNOW after it was recommended by Nanaimo RCMP.

The boy, who can’t be named under a publication ban due to his age, agreed to remain in custody pending a bail hearing on April 25.

Mascolo said it will be up to the accused if he chooses to enter a plea to the charge at that time.
